




I recently swapped out my stock controller board for the Mini E3 V3.0 to see if the hype around its silent operation was justified. After running several long-duration prints, it is clear that this motherboard is a significant leap forward in refined motion control for Ender-series machines.
The build quality is remarkably robust, featuring a clean, integrated layout that eliminates the messy wiring nests often found in stock setups. The inclusion of TMC2209 drivers provides exceptional thermal management and rock-solid reliability during high-speed printing tasks.
Installation is straightforward for anyone familiar with basic 3D printer maintenance, with a form factor that fits perfectly into existing enclosures. The daily operation is virtually silent, making it a game-changer for anyone who keeps their printer in a shared living or working space.
This is the perfect purchase for Ender 3, 5, or CR-10 owners looking to silence their machines and gain more reliable, advanced hardware control.
